The provincial library is one of the meeting places that attracts many students during the summer. To meet the needs of readers, the provincial library prepares facilities; supplements rich sources of documents, suitable for the needs, interests and ages of students.
At the book lending room in a spacious, airy space with a huge amount of books neatly and scientifically arranged, many children were excited because they could freely choose suitable books for themselves and then absorbedly study them.

Ms. Phung Thi Van, staff of the Book Lending Room (Provincial Library) said: Every day, there are over 100 students coming to borrow and return books. The number of books and newspapers in the Book Lending Room is up to tens of thousands of copies, so, to attract readers, especially new readers, I proactively guide, orient, and advise so that readers can choose the books they love.
In the summer of 2025, to meet the reading needs of children, the Provincial Library has added over 1,000 books with rich content and attractive presentation such as: moral education comics, fairy tales, myths, stories about historical figures, children's literature works. At the same time, the Provincial Library also creates all conditions from equipment, facilities, updates books and reforms procedures for issuing and exchanging cards quickly so that readers always feel comfortable when coming here.
Ms. Hoang Thanh Tu, Head of the Professional Department (Provincial Library) said: During the summer, the number of students coming to the library increases many times compared to normal days, requiring us to be well prepared. In addition to assigning staff to be on duty at the book lending and returning counters, we also increase the number of staff to guide and support students in choosing suitable books. The reading space is also adjusted more flexibly, ensuring quiet for readers. In particular, to better serve readers, the Provincial Library is open all days of the week; free card making for students in June; organizing book drawing competitions.
